President Assures Equal Distribution of Bauxite Mining Resources

The President,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o, has given the assurance that his government, would ensure equitable distribution of resources accruing from bauxite mining in the country.

Addressing residents of Nyinahin, in the Atwima Mponua constituency in the Ashanti Region, the President stated that his government has resolved that, no community or group of people would be discriminated against in the sharing of the national cake.

“The bauxite which would have been the property of one person would be developed for all to benefit. The Ghana integrated Bauxite and Aluminium Development Authority will soon be complete for the mining of the bauxite, out of which an industrial revolution would emerge to bring money, jobs and development to Nyinahin.”

The President also stated that, the Ghana integrated Bauxite and Aluminium Development Authority will serve as the vehicle for the establishment of an integrated aluminium industry in Ghana.

Touching on the Nyinahin bauxite deposit, the President indicated that mining of the natural resource was expected to bring enormous benefits to the people.

“It is envisioned that substantial number of the citizenry would be employed along the bauxite mining value chain for wealth and job creation.”

Moving on to highlight his achievements, President Akufo-Addo stressed that the policies and programmes implemented by his government, since his assumption of office in 2017, are further proof that the New Patriotic Party has a clear understanding of how to put the country onto the path of progress and progress and prosperity.

“The New Patriotic Party has got the blueprint for the development of Ghana, and it is going to be concretized in Akufo-Addo’s second time as President of the Republic. That is the programme ahead of us and for our country,”

President Nana Akufo-Addo said his Administration was committed to the socio-economic prosperity of the country and the government would not lose focus in achieving its objectives as it delivered on its campaign promises, citing the ‘One District, One Factory’, ‘One District, One Warehouse’ and ‘Planting for Food and Jobs’ initiatives.

Confident that his administration has met the expectations of the Ghanaian people, President Akufo-Addo appealed four more years to continue with his service to the nation.

“The more years you spend on learning something, the more experienced you become at it. So, I know that, by the grace of God, if the second term is realised, what lies ahead of us would far more exceed a hundred percent of what we have done.”

In 2018, Ghana and China signed an agreement under which the Asian economic giants would have access to sites to mine bauxite, including; Nyinahin, as compensation for development assistance from the latter.

Under the Sinohydro arrangement, each of Ghana’s 16 regions would benefit from varied development and infrastructural projects for the wellbeing of the citizenry.

The US$2billion Master Project Support was agreed on, to address major infrastructure challenges in the country.

Per the deal, Sinohydro Group Limited of China would provide the infrastructure of the government’s choice in exchange for Ghana’s refined bauxite.
